我想比较一下$begin和$end之间的时间是否介于开始时间和结束时间之间。
我的表有以下布局:
id - name -starttime(在日期时间)-结束时(在日期时间)
表中的示例条目:
25.03.2019-5:00pm - 25.03.2019-6:15pm 32 -测试
示例:
$begin:下午4:45
$end:下午6:30
这个例子应该给出id 32的条目,因为$begin和$end之间的timeblock已经在我的表中了!
SELECT * FROM timetable WHERE FROM_UNIXTIME($begin) BETWEEN starttime AND en
编辑:忘记添加当前公式(见post底部)
我有多个列将时间存储为间隔值(例如,10 6AM存储为22,6am作为06存储)-请参阅图像
我需要检查某个时间是否在所有不同的时间间隔之间。
如何编写一个Excel公式来检查一个时间是否在多个时间间隔之间(例如,下午10点到凌晨4点之间是凌晨2点30分?)
我的时间间隔存储在列中:
J5&K5 [i.e. J5 is the start (value: 02) and K5 is the end (value: 12)]
L5&M5
N5&O5
P5&Q5
R5&S5 [i.e. R5 is the star
如果您收到错误消息“指定的时间范围为空”或下面的错误响应。
{
"error": {
"errors": [
{
"domain": "calendar",
"reason": "timeRangeEmpty",
"message": "The specified time range is empty.",
我正在尝试编写一个查询,返回一天中某一小时内发生的日期加上持续时间。例如,在(8 8PM+8小时)之后发生的任何DateTime,小时和持续时间都是可变的。小时+持续时间可能在第二天。一个尖峰:
[Test]
public void should_find_dates_between_beginhour_plus_duration()
{
var dates = new []
{
new DateTime(2017, 1, 3, 12,0,0),
new DateTime(2017, 1, 4, 21,0,0),
我有四个整数
int minute; int houre;
int endHour; int endMin;
假设前两个是houre = 6 -- minute = 40 so time is 6:40,第二个是endHour = 22 endMin = 40 so time is 22:40
现在,我想在数组中添加10分钟,并将所有可能的时间值添加到22:40。下面是我使用的代码
while (houre <= endHour && minute <= endMin)
{
if (minut
我有一个脚本,可以检查在用户请求的时间内是否已经安排了会话。我需要确保如果在该时间范围内有另一个会话,则用户不能安排会话。下面是我所做的:
//Check to make sure no sessions have been already scheduled for this time
$session_check_query = "SELECT * FROM requested_sessions WHERE username_t = '{$tutor_usernname}'";
$session_check_process = mysql_query($s
我需要这个脚本的帮助,我使用这个脚本将数据从工作表添加到。我承认,我是在网上找到的,我把它编辑成符合我的要求。它将完美地工作,唯一的问题是表格是从输入到JotForm中的数据填充的,我们在我的工作中为需要通知我们即将发生的事件提供支持的人使用这些数据。
尽管如此,并不是每个人都足够小心,以确保他们的活动结束时间是在他们的活动开始时间之后。这会导致代码中断而不执行,原因是时间不正确(如果结束时间在开始时间之前,则不能将事件添加到Google中。
下面是我到目前为止掌握的代码:
function createCalendarEvent() {
var sheet = SpreadsheetAp
我试图想出一种方法,根据它的开始时间、结束时间和持续时间(以分钟为单位)来获得一系列的时间。
例如:开始时间:9结束时间: 17持续时间: 15
我已经成功地做到了这一点,在开始和结束时循环,然后在该循环中有一个循环来计算分钟。
function getTimesArray(start, end, length) {
var time_array = [];
var duration = length / 60;
var count = 0;
for (var i = start, len = end; i < len; i++) {
v
class MyStream extends Stream<int> {
final int start;
final int end;
MyStream(this.start, this.end);
@override
StreamSubscription<int> listen(void Function(int event) onData, {Function onError, VoidCallback onDone, bool cancelOnError}) {
final controller = StreamControlle
我想从mongodb集合中获取1到其他日期之间的记录,其中的日期存储在当前时间序列中。因此,我将java中的查询指定为
BasicDBObject query1 = new BasicDBObject();
long startGracePeriodInMillis = 1651676700254;
long endGracePeriodInMillis = 1653466067550;
query1.put("updated_at", new BasicDBObject("$gt", endGracePeriodInMillis).append("
我有点奇怪,因为angular没有解析JSON中提供的HTML。我使用ng-bind- html -unsafe指令,该指令从JSON中获取字符串并将其输出到页面上,但是浏览器不会解析html。
我使用的是angularjs V1.1.5,但也尝试过较旧的版本。
我的绑定标记看起来像这样:
<div class="announcement-wrapper" ng-repeat="announcement in announcements" id="{{announcement.announcementId}}">
<p ng
有一个SQL表,其中显示了餐馆的start_time和end_time。有些餐馆中午前开门,晚上关门。但是其他的在晚上营业,在清晨关门。我想知道哪些餐厅在某个时间营业。 以下代码在24小时制的情况下提供了令人满意的答案。但是,在12小时系统与AM/PM的情况下,应该做些什么? SELECT * FROM user_time WHERE
(CASE
WHEN user_time.start_time > user_time.end_time THEN 'currenttime' BETWEEN user_time.start_time AND user_time
我想找出哪个班次属于日期时间场。
班次被定义为时间,我有一个startingHour和endingHour。
查询
SELECT * FROM shifts WHERE TIME('2009-11-20 06:35:00') BETWEEN '06:00:00' and '19:00:00'
工作正常,但是当轮班设置为19:00至06:00,时间是23:35:00时,它不会返回任何内容。
WHERE TIME('2009-11-20 23:35:00') BETWEEN '19:00:00' and '0
import java.util.Random;
public class RandomHomework
{
public static void main(String[] args)
{
int i;
Random generator = new Random();
double randomDecimals = generator.nextDouble()-.04;
int randomNumber = generator.nextInt(9)+10;
for(i = 0; i > 10